Owner Narrative
Tread of the tire delaminated, similar to what a recap would do. This happened at 43,476 miles +or- the first time. This incident occurred In Anton, Texas. My driver got stopped safely and the tire was still inflated. Moved the truck about a 100 yards to be in safer spot and the tire then went flat. Had tire replaced with Identical tire by Loves of Lubbock, TX. Had driver bring the bad tire in, as had never seen in 18 years in business a tire do this. I have tire in my possession. At 53, 456 miles, right at 10,000 miles the newly replaced tire, did the basic same thing. A 3" piece came out of the center of tire for the complete circumference of the tire. Driver got stopped safely. recovered the piece which was still in one piece. experiencing what we did before, I had him take pictures of the tire with it still inflated and had him check the air pressure with a gauge. Tire was at 130 lbs warm with our normal cold setting being 122-123. This incident occurred near Taft, CA so I learned of Tyack Tires and Had 2 new Michelins put on and had driver bring both tires off the front back along with the center piece. I have tire in my possession. My dealer sent tires and center piece to Goodyear for damage claims, as both times it destroyed the entire fender linings and headlight. Goodyear declined damages stating "Over Deflection", which is chronic underinflation, but that is not the case. I had request in writing for my tires to be returned along with the piece. They shipped tires back without the piece, I requested the piece again and received an email stating there was no piece. My dealer says it was sent to them that it was placed inside the tire that it came off of. I've been doing business with this dealer over 16 years, maybe closer to 18. I have pictures of the tires and piece and all damages. I had the same steer tires replaced on the twin to this truck, VIN ending in [XXX] , with new Michelins as well.
